Suwannee County Commission Agenda - July 3, 2012

Live Oak — SUWANNEE COUNTY BOARD OF COUNTY COMMISSIONERS

LIVE OAK CITY HALL

101 SOUTHEAST WHITE AVENUE

LIVE OAK, FLORIDA  32064

 

TENTATIVE AGENDA FOR JULY 3, 2012, 9:00 A.M.

 

Invocation

Pledge to American Flag

 

ATTENTION:

The Board may add additional items to this agenda.

Lunch Break – Approximately 12:00 p.m. until 1:00 p.m.

 

CONSENT:

1.             Approve payment of invoices.

 

2.             Approval of Memorandum of Agreement with the Florida Department of Children and Families for Limited County Access to Florida System Data to confirm limited information regarding recipients of Medicaid Services within the County for payment purposes.

 

3.             Approval of agreement with Art Walker Construction in the amount of $460,523.00 for the Reconstruction of 180th Street, and authorization for Chairman to execute Notice to Proceed once bond has been recorded.

 

4.             Adoption of resolution proclaiming July 2, 2012 as the 150th Anniversary of the Morrill Act Establishing the American Land-Grant System and the University of Florida as Florida’s 1862 Land-Grant University.

 

5.             Approval to advertise for vacant Road Maintenance Worker II position for Public Works Director.

 

6.             Approval to advertise for vacant Casual Library Aide I position for Live Oak Library.

 

7.             Approval to advertise for bids for guardrail replacement at CR 252 & 61st Road.

 

8.             Approval to advertise for bids for security cameras for Airport.

 

9.             Approval to advertise for bids for construction of Wellborn Fire Station building.

 

10.         Approval to purchase two (2) Stryker Stretchers from Boundtree Medical, as a sole source, in the amount of $13,230.54.

 

11.         Authorization to submit application in the amount of $27,670 for Assistance to Firefighters Grant Program.

 

 

 

 

TIME SPECIFIC ITEMS:

12.         At 9:00 a.m., or as soon thereafter as the matter can be heard, consider adoption of a resolution proclaiming July 2012 as “Water Safety Month: Promoting Water Safety through Public Awareness”.  (Florida Department of Children and Families)

 

13.         At 9:00 a.m., or as soon thereafter as the matter can be heard, hold a public hearing, to consider adoption of resolution authorizing the issuance of Health Care Facilities Revenue and Refunding Bonds (Advent Christian Village Project), Series 2012, in an aggregate principal amount no exceeding $7,800,000 for the purpose of obtaining funds to make a loan to Advent Christian Village.  (Chauncey W. Lever, Jr., Foley & Lardner LLP)

 

14.         At 10:00 a.m., or as soon thereafter as the matter can be heard, hold a public hearing, to consider adoption of an ordinance  changing the Future Land Use Classification from Commercial to Public on certain lands within the unincorporated area of Suwannee County.  (Application CPA 12-01)  (Ronald Meeks, Planning and Zoning Director)
